Twitter, Twitteroo, Twitterrific!

Twitter is the latest craze on the Internet, from the same people who brought us Odeo. The premise of Twitter is that you are constantly answering one simple question: “What are you doing?” It seems everybody has their own description of what Twitter is. Barnstable Restaurants Served with Sanitation Ratings

The Barnstable Patriot this weekend featured the results of Barnstable’s first ever rating for restaurant sanitation standards. In Los Angeles, these ratings are required to be displayed at each restaurant entrance (in Scarlet Letter fashion). Each restaurant in Barnstable was visited three times during an 18 month period. Idiocracy

Office Space creator Mike Judge has created another cult film: Idiocracy. The movie hit select theaters in September ’06, and was quickly pulled and not given a chance for the bigger screens.
